"" is one of the most evocative instrumental compositions by Turkish film and television composer Murat Evgin . Known for his extensive work on the long-running crime drama Arka Sokaklar (Back Streets), Evgin created this piece to capture profound grief and melancholy, specifically for one of the series' most emotional moments. Murat Evgin holds the record for being the longest-running composer for a Turkish TV series, having scored over 700 episodes of Arka Sokaklar . "Ağıt" stands as a testament to his ability to blend traditional ethnic instruments with modern dramatic scoring to create themes that resonate deeply with Turkish audiences.
